Debezium系列之: 支持在 KILL 命令中使用变量
一、mysql kill命令
- KILL [CONNECTION | QUERY] processlist_id
- 与mysqld的每个连接均在单独的线程中运行。您可以使用 KILL processlist_id语句杀死线程。
二、MySqlParser.g4
debezium-ddl-parser/src/main/antlr4/io/debezium/ddl/parser/mysql/generated/MySqlParser.g4
killStatement
: KILL connectionFormat=(CONNECTION | QUERY)?
- decimalLiteral+
+ (decimalLiteral+ | mysqlVariable)
;
三、kill.sql
debez